#d68604 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d68604 is composed of 83.9% red, 52.5%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 37.4% magenta, 98.1%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 37.1 degrees, a saturation of 96.3% and a lightness of 42.7%. #d68604 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ff08 with #ad0d00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

#d68604 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d68604 has RGB values of R:214, G:134, B:4 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.37, Y:0.98,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14059012.

Shades and Tints of #d68604
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020100 is the darkest color, while #fff8ee is the lightest one.
